How does my tank look? by Fancy_Artist8920 in bettafish

[–]L0rd0ccultus 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Just bear in mind some plants just don’t work for every tank even if they’re supposedly “easy” care plants. My main tank has gone through many plant experiments and is now stable and nice, and the propagation from that was the source for my betta tank plants. Although to counter that, it all depends how much attention you want to give to plant care, I don’t like the idea of too much messing with fertiliser and stuff just to keep a particular plant alive.

white spot on my Betta by uweklaus in bettafish

[–]L0rd0ccultus 1 point2 points  (0 children)

People please correct me if I’m wrong, but that doesn’t look like white spot to me. My experience of white spot/ich is the fishes fins/body being peppered with literally white spots. This is one large area, I wonder if it’s some other kind of fungal or bacterial issue.
